Frontier Internet Plans Available in Montana
Frontier offers three fiber internet tiers to Montana residents, each delivering symmetrical upload and download speeds over a pure fiber-optic connection. All plans include no data caps, no annual contracts, and a free router. Here is what is available in MT:
| Plan | Download Speed | Upload Speed | Monthly Price | Contract | Data Cap |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Frontier Fiber 500 | 500 Mbps | 500 Mbps | $49.99/mo | None | Unlimited |
| Frontier Fiber 1 Gig | 1,000 Mbps | 1,000 Mbps | $74.99/mo | None | Unlimited |
| Frontier Fiber 2 Gig | 2,000 Mbps | 2,000 Mbps | $149.99/mo | None | Unlimited |
Every Frontier Fiber plan in Montana includes symmetrical speeds, meaning your upload speed matches your download speed. This is a meaningful advantage over cable-based competitors like Spectrum, which typically offer upload speeds that are a fraction of advertised download speeds. For Montana households with multiple remote workers, students attending online classes, or avid gamers and streamers, symmetrical fiber provides a noticeably smoother experience. Speed Analysis: Frontier Fiber Performance in Montana
Frontier's fiber network in Montana delivers some of the fastest and most consistent internet speeds available to residential customers in the Mountain West. Unlike cable and DSL technologies that can degrade during peak usage hours, fiber-optic connections maintain their rated speeds regardless of neighborhood congestion or time of day.
What Can You Do With Each Speed Tier?
Fiber 500 (500 Mbps): This plan comfortably handles a household with 8 to 10 connected devices. Multiple 4K streams, video calls, online gaming, and smart home devices can all operate simultaneously without buffering. For most Montana households, the Fiber 500 plan provides more than enough bandwidth for daily activities.
Fiber 1 Gig (1,000 Mbps): Designed for power users and larger households in Montana. This tier supports 15 or more simultaneous devices, including 4K and 8K streaming, large file downloads, cloud backup, and bandwidth-intensive applications. Households with multiple remote workers or content creators will appreciate the headroom this plan provides.
Fiber 2 Gig (2,000 Mbps): Frontier's premium tier is ideal for Montana residents running home offices with enterprise-grade requirements, managing smart home ecosystems with dozens of devices, or operating home servers. The 2 Gbps symmetrical connection also future-proofs your home for emerging bandwidth demands from virtual reality, AI applications, and other technologies.
Frontier's fiber infrastructure in Montana uses modern GPON and XGS-PON technology, delivering low latency typically between 5 and 15 milliseconds. This is substantially better than cable (15 to 30 ms) and dramatically superior to DSL (30 to 60 ms) or satellite internet (200+ ms), making Frontier Fiber in MT an excellent choice for online gaming, video conferencing, and real-time applications.

For Montana households considering a switch to Frontier Fiber, the transition from cable or DSL typically involves a professional installation visit lasting 2 to 4 hours. A Frontier technician will route a fiber cable to your home and install an Optical Network Terminal (ONT), which converts the optical signal to an Ethernet connection for your router. Most Montana customers report the installation process is straightforward and minimally disruptive.
Remote work has become increasingly important across Montana, and Frontier Fiber's symmetrical upload speeds provide a clear advantage for video conferencing, cloud-based collaboration, and VPN connections. Unlike cable internet where upload speeds are typically limited to 10 to 35 Mbps, Frontier's 500 Mbps upload on its base plan ensures Montana remote workers can share files, participate in video meetings, and access cloud applications without latency issues.

What is the installation process for Frontier Fiber in Montana?
Frontier provides professional installation for all fiber connections in Montana. A certified technician will visit your home to install a fiber drop from the nearest distribution point, mount an Optical Network Terminal (ONT) inside or outside your home, and set up your Wi-Fi router. The process typically takes 2 to 4 hours, and the technician will test your connection before leaving to ensure you are receiving the speeds included with your plan.
How does Frontier Fiber compare to Spectrum in Montana?
Frontier Fiber offers several advantages over Spectrum in Montana. Fiber provides symmetrical upload and download speeds, while cable typically delivers much slower uploads. Frontier has no data caps on any plan, whereas some competitors impose monthly usage limits. Frontier's pricing does not increase after a promotional period, and no contract is required. The main consideration is availability: Spectrum may cover areas of Montana where Frontier Fiber has not yet expanded.
